Factors Affecting CNC Plasma Cutting Machine Prices in India:\

Before we dive deep into the prices, let's first look at the factors that influence the pricing of these machines. Generally, the cost of a CNC plasma cutting machine in India depends on the following factors:

1. Machine size: The size of a CNC plasma cutting machine is one of the critical factors that influence its price. Larger machines are generally more expensive than smaller ones as they require more metal, complex designs, and advanced features.

2. Cutting capacity: The cutting capacity of a CNC plasma cutter is another factor that determines its price. Machines with a higher cutting capacity can cut through thicker materials, and this feature comes with a higher price.

3. Material type and thickness: Different materials have different properties, densities, and melting points, which affect the cutting process. The thickness and type of material that a CNC plasma cutter can cut have a direct impact on its price. Machines that can cut through a range of materials generally cost more.

4. Controls and software: The software and control system that a plasma cutter uses play a significant role in its accuracy and speed. CNC plasma cutters that have a more advanced control system and intuitive software come at a higher price.

CNC Plasma Cutting Machine Prices in India:\

Now that we have looked at the essential factors that affect the prices of CNC plasma cutting machines let's look at the actual prices for these machines in India. For instance, a small desktop CNC plasma cutting machine with a 4'x4' cutting bed can cost between INR 2,50,000 to INR 5,00,000. However, larger machines used in industrial settings can cost anywhere between INR 5,00,000 to INR 50,00,000 or more depending on the brand, size, and cutting capacity.
